NISABasic Course (28 hours)
NISA is a deep tissue technique that works directly on the fascia of the body. It provides long lasting changes to chronic postural habits, and most clients feel increased ROM and less restriction after one or two treatments.
NISA is a softer, more gentle derivative of Rolfi ng, and can be performed in individual treatments or in a specifi c series of twelve weekly sessions with a direct focus of improving the person’s posture.
The four day basic training is an intensive, practical, hands-on workshop. The entire body will be covered, and the tech-niques can easily be incorporated into your massage practice.Pre-requisites: must be a practicing massage therapist.

Systemic Deep Tissue Therapy® Workshops(also known as SDTT)
(Systemic Deep Tissue Therapy® should not be confused with high pressure treatments)
Originated and developed by Armand Ayaltin DNM, RHT, RMT, and taught by him since the late 1980’s. It consists of its own scientifically-based philoso-
phy, therapist-friendly assessment and treatment. To reduce burn-out, body and hand postures are ergonomically designed. Therapy takes its cue directly from the assessment. This innovative procedure is designed to minimize the mental and physical stress of the Tx room.
In these Workshops we will teach: Philosophy and background How to treat the underlying cause of pain, often realizing quick and lasting results How to Structurally Realign the body by collapsing the compensatory-matrix, using specific SDTT techniques at the physical and energetic levels which are:
recognizing the compensatory-matrix engaging the SNS manipulating the Fascial-muscle-joint systems therapeutic intent treating the relevant meridians stimulating the patient’s quantum field of healing
